Is whisky ownership the ultimate tangible asset?
In this episode of Cask to Glass, we go behind the scenes of the whisky industry with Russell Spratley and Ross Archer from Spiritfilled. From their roots in finance to launching an award-winning independent bottling brand and an HMRC-approved bond, they share what it really takes to navigate the world of casks.
We dive deep into:
•The reality of whisky as a tangible asset vs. a financial instrument.
•How the Braeside Bond is creating a new standard for transparency and "experience-led" storage.
•The revolutionary NEOC (New Era of Cask) process that is transforming how spirits are finished.
•How Scottish rugby legend Finn Russell became the face of their brand.
•The current state of the global whisky market and why "time" is the most valuable ingredient.
Whether you're a seasoned collector or just curious about owning your first cask, this conversation offers a rare, honest look at the craft and business of Scotch whisky.
